The USS Zheng He (NCC-150) was a Federation starship, a Daedalus-class science vessel in Starfleet service in the mid-23rd century. Captain Bridget McKinnon was the ship's commanding officer. (STO - Agents of Yesterday mission: "In the Shadow of Cestus")

Service history and disposition

In the year 2270, the Zheng He conducted mineralogical research in the Edren system, together with the Gorn Hegemony. The Hegemony and the Federation shared the system and its resources when it was created out of nowhere by the Metron Consortium. Captain McKinnon contacted the USS Pioneer when the ship arrived in the system to support the research. Doctor Ward led the research on Edren IV's surface. When a Gorn ship exploded in the planet's orbit, the Gorn suspected foul play by the Federation and became hostile. Ward and the researchers were taken hostage. The Zheng He was no match for the Hegemonial presence in the system. McKinnon asked Pioneer's CO to help rescue them. The Pioneer's investigation led to the revelation that the Romulan Star Empire had caused the destruction of the Kulshedra-class battleship. Gorn and Starfleet subsequently joined forces to fight the attacking Khenn-class cruisers and Vas Hatham-class birds-of-prey. (STO - Agents of Yesterday mission: "In the Shadow of Cestus")

Zheng He was lost some time prior to the year 2273. (TOS novel: Ex Machina)
